Method
Instructions
- 1
Melt the Chocolate and Butter
In a heatproof bowl, combine the bittersweet chocolate and unsalted butter. Melt over a double boiler, stirring occasionally until smooth. Remove from heat and let cool slightly.
- 2
Whisk the Eggs
In a separate bowl, whisk together the eggs and granulated sugar until pale and frothy. Add the cooled chocolate mixture and vanilla extract, mixing until well combined.
- 3
Whip the Cream
In another bowl, whip the heavy cream until soft peaks form. Gently fold one-third of the whipped cream into the chocolate mixture to lighten it, then fold in the remaining whipped cream until just combined.
- 4
Chill the Mousse
Spoon the mousse into individual serving dishes or glasses. Cover and refrigerate for at least 2 hours or until set.
- 5
Prepare the Whipped Cream Topping
Before serving, whip the remaining heavy cream with powdered sugar until soft peaks form. Top each mousse with a dollop of whipped cream and a dusting of cocoa powder, if desired.
